Zone Summary: Issue 10

Z.O.N.A: Origin – Supporter's Pack 2 · published 11 Sep 2025, 17:20 UTC

All eventsPlayers around this dateRead on Steam

Hello, stalkers!

Even though the game has left Early Access, I keep supporting it: fixing bugs and adding new content. I’ve carefully read all your complaints and suggestions — and I’m already working on some of them.

In the upcoming major update, you can expect not only bug fixes but also new features:

  • Cans of pickles and cocoa? Once cheap junk, now — with some accuracy — they can actually deal damage to a monster!

  • The frying pan? No longer just for cooking, but also for self-defense.

  • Added hit impacts — both on enemies and the player.

  • Weapons will feel more physical: a bullet hitting them can ricochet and maybe save your life.

It’s time to end the rest and head back to the Zone.
Thanks to everyone who supported me! See you in the Zone!
